Central banks may face volatile inflation for years to come, ECB's Lagarde says
Profound shifts in the world economy could make inflation volatile for years to come, complicating efforts to control prices, but sticking with inflation-targeting regimes is still the best option, European Central Bank President Christine Lagarde said on Friday.
ECB Must Prepare for More-Volatile Inflation Era, Lagarde Says
The European Central Bank must think hard about how it deals with risks and uncertainty in an era of more-volatile inflation and less clarity about monetary-policy transmission, President Christine Lagarde said.
ECB decision: Cuts deposit rate by 25 basis points, signals more to come but questions remain about pace
The ECB lowered the rate on its main refinancing operations to 3.65% from 4.25%, while the rate on its marginal lending facility was dropped to 3.9% from 4.5%. That reduces the gap, or corridor, between the rate on main refinancing operations and the deposit rate to 15 basis points from 50 basis points.
